About The Role

We are seeking a highly experienced and dedicated Safety Director to lead and oversee all safety-related initiatives in our Central Shop department. As a key leader in our Safety Indirect team, you will play a critical role in fostering a culture of safety and compliance while ensuring the highest standards of workplace safety practices. This full-time, salaried position requires strategic vision, leadership, and deep expertise in safety protocols to drive success in this vital area of our organization.


What You'll Do

  • Develop, implement, and oversee safety programs and policies to ensure compliance with local, state, and federal safety regulations.
  • Conduct regular safety audits, risk assessments, and inspections to identify and mitigate potential hazards in the Central Shop.
  • Lead accident investigations, ensure timely reporting, and implement corrective actions to prevent future incidents.
  • Provide leadership, training, and mentorship to team members to promote a proactive safety culture.
  • Collaborate with leadership, operations, and other departments to integrate safety initiatives into operational procedures.
  • Prepare and present safety reports, statistics, and recommendations to upper management.
  • Stay current on industry trends and regulatory changes to ensure compliance and recommend best practices.
  • Manage and coordinate Safety Indirect department projects and initiatives to improve overall safety performance.


Qualifications

  • Minimum of 10 years of professional experience in a safety leadership role, preferably within industrial, manufacturing, or similar environments.
  • Strong knowledge of safety regulations, standards, and best practices (OSHA, EPA, etc.).
  • Proven ability to lead and influence teams while fostering a strong culture of safety and accountability.
  • Exceptional problem-solving and decision-making skills to address safety challenges effectively.
  • Excellent communication skills in English, both verbal and written, with the ability to present information clearly to diverse audiences.
  • Experience in leading investigations, preparing detailed reports, and implementing corrective actions.
  • Proficiency in safety assessment tools, reporting software, and related technologies.
  • Bachelor's degree in Occupational Health and Safety, Engineering, or a related field is preferred;
  • Certifications as CSP (Certified Safety Professional) is preferred.
  • Bilingual is a plus
